WebApr 5, 2024 · Email a copy of your application to the hiring manager. For most cases, electronic applications will either go through an automated screening system or get sent to a member of the HR team who will then narrow down applicants to a list of promising candidates. If screening software is used, your application may get weeded out before …

WebYes it's fine. It's actually a good idea. Be sure to mention that you have some connection and aren't just some rando. Worst case they just don't respond. I'd be stunned if the recruiter found out, but if they did I think they'd mostly see it as you being very interested in the company and doing your research.
